Abstract
This study experimentally investigated the effects of transverse rebar on the shear behavior of Y-type perfobond rib shear connectors. Push-out tests were performed on 12 specimens for which the strength and diameter of transverse rebar were utilized as variables. Test results from a previous study were used to confirm the shear strength and ductility of the Y-type perfobond rib shear connectors, along with the initial cracking and failure modes of the concrete. The results showed that shear strength increased as the diameter of the transverse rebar increased, and this effect was amplified in concrete with lower compressive strength.
